Name: Percy Ignatius Weasley
Born: 22 August, 1976
House: Gryffindor
Years at Hogwarts: 1987 - 1994 Prefect in years 1991-1993. Headboy 1993-1994
Present Occupation: Under Secretary to the Minister of Magic
Previous Occupation: Post within the Department for International Wizarding Co-operation
Living Arrangements: Since leaving the family home, Percy has been living at a boarding house in Wood Green, Haringey. Corrospondence (muggle post prefered, Owls tend to upset the muggle propritoress) should be sent to:
Mr Percy I. Weasley
Room 5,
Mrs Miller's Boarding House For Professional Gentlemen
26-28 Malvern Road
Haringey
LONDON
N8 4GY
However, Percy is saving to rent, or if possibly buy a property within the capital, perhaps closer to the Clearwater's family home. He might even ask Penny to live with him somewhere in Hampstead, if he can find a place that will suit them both. However, considering the diffeculty he has asking Penny anything like that, he probably won't be asking for quite some time.
Family: Percy's family is large, however since the falling out (which he blames on their accusatory manners, and they blame on his pride and lack of humanity) he has seen them rarely. He has, however, written reguluar letters to his brother Charlie, and, strangely, to his dead uncle Fabian. Some might see this as an indication of spirituallity, but Percy sees it more as a diary. This letters are kept in a leather-bound volume in one of the draws of his writing desk, along with copies of past reports, and important memos. At present, a copy of a computer instruction manual occupies his bedside table (there is a book mark between pages 234 and 235) alongside a half empty jug of water and a spider plant.
To make up for his loss of family contact, the Clearwater's have taken pity on him and now he often attends their house for Sunday lunch. He still feels like he's imposing, but likes them all very much, even Penny's little sister.
